Output dd584c859c71d52162ec1e79754a584f5a107e684cb9d47818f1e1d02f37f948:0

value
25254000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 466ff68bab9a712d3463bdcdae76383e27e7ac52 OP_EQUAL
address
387TMJV7anMUg72Ynm64oskv1MsSTFfwds
transaction
dd584c859c71d52162ec1e79754a584f5a107e684cb9d47818f1e1d02f37f948
spent
true